The daily Davis Index for 4Ani dropped by Rs150/mt ($2.03/mt) to Rs28,500/mt ($386.60/mt) ex-Alang as recyclers reduced offers amid slow demand from re-rollers in Mandi Gobindgarh and Gujarat.
The daily Davis Index for 6Ani and 8Ani rose by Rs100/mt and Rs50/mt to Rs28,850/mt ex-Alang and Rs29,700/mt ex-Alang, respectively.
Among other rolling scrap grades, the daily Davis Index for 5kg plates rose by Rs150/mt to Rs29,350/mt ex-Alang aided by healthy demand from construction and infrastructure sector.
Since mills have already stocked material, they are now in a wait-and-watch mode anticipating a rise in demand from the end-users. The mills are likely to start purchasing by the end of this week as they foresee scrap prices to rise further. The daily Davis Index for HMS attachments and Melting dropped by Rs100/mt each to Rs28,600/mt and Rs27,600/mt, ex-Alang, respectively.
($1=Rs73.71)
